Change subject: ec/google/chromeec: Use common MEC interface
......................................................................

ec/google/chromeec: Use common MEC interface

Switch to using the common MEC interface instead of the
Chrome EC specific code.

Tested on a Chell chromebook that has a MEC based Chrome EC
to ensure that the EC interface is still functional.

-#include "ec_commands.h"
-
-enum {
-	/* 8-bit access */
-	ACCESS_TYPE_BYTE = 0x0,
-	/* 16-bit access */
-	ACCESS_TYPE_WORD = 0x1,
-	/* 32-bit access */
-	ACCESS_TYPE_LONG = 0x2,
-	/*
-	 * 32-bit access, read or write of MEC_EMI_EC_DATA_B3 causes the
-	 * EC data register to be incremented.
-	 */
-	ACCESS_TYPE_LONG_AUTO_INCREMENT = 0x3,
-};
-
-/* EMI registers are relative to base */
-#define MEC_EMI_HOST_TO_EC	(MEC_EMI_BASE + 0)
-#define MEC_EMI_EC_TO_HOST	(MEC_EMI_BASE + 1)
-#define MEC_EMI_EC_ADDRESS_B0	(MEC_EMI_BASE + 2)
-#define MEC_EMI_EC_ADDRESS_B1	(MEC_EMI_BASE + 3)
-#define MEC_EMI_EC_DATA_B0	(MEC_EMI_BASE + 4)
-#define MEC_EMI_EC_DATA_B1	(MEC_EMI_BASE + 5)
-#define MEC_EMI_EC_DATA_B2	(MEC_EMI_BASE + 6)
-#define MEC_EMI_EC_DATA_B3	(MEC_EMI_BASE + 7)
-
-/*
- * cros_ec_lpc_mec_emi_write_address
- *
- * Initialize EMI read / write at a given address.
- *
- * @addr:        Starting read / write address
- * @access_mode: Type of access, typically 32-bit auto-increment
- */
-static void mec_emi_write_address(u16 addr, u8 access_mode)
-{
-	/* Address relative to start of EMI range */
-	addr -= MEC_EMI_RANGE_START;
-	outb((addr & 0xfc) | access_mode, MEC_EMI_EC_ADDRESS_B0);
-	outb((addr >> 8) & 0x7f, MEC_EMI_EC_ADDRESS_B1);
-}
-
-/*
- * mec_io_bytes - Read / write bytes to MEC EMI port
- *
- * @write:   1 on write operation, 0 on read
- * @port:    Base read / write address
- * @length:  Number of bytes to read / write
- * @buf:     Destination / source buffer
- * @csum:    Optional parameter, sums data transferred
- *
- */
-void mec_io_bytes(int write, u16 port, unsigned int length, u8 *buf, u8 *csum)
-{
-	int i = 0;
-	int io_addr;
-	u8 access_mode, new_access_mode;
-
-	if (length == 0)
-		return;
-
-	/*
-	 * Long access cannot be used on misaligned data since reading B0 loads
-	 * the data register and writing B3 flushes it.
-	 */
-	if ((port & 0x3) || (length < 4))
-		access_mode = ACCESS_TYPE_BYTE;
-	else
-		access_mode = ACCESS_TYPE_LONG_AUTO_INCREMENT;
-
-	/* Initialize I/O at desired address */
-	mec_emi_write_address(port, access_mode);
-
-	/* Skip bytes in case of misaligned port */
-	io_addr = MEC_EMI_EC_DATA_B0 + (port & 0x3);
-	while (i < length) {
-		while (io_addr <= MEC_EMI_EC_DATA_B3) {
-			if (write)
-				outb(buf[i], io_addr++);
-			else
-				buf[i] = inb(io_addr++);
-			if (csum)
-				*csum += buf[i];
-
-			port++;
-			/* Extra bounds check in case of misaligned length */
-			if (++i == length)
-				return;
-		}
-
-		/*
-		 * Use long auto-increment access except for misaligned write,
-		 * since writing B3 triggers the flush.
-		 */
-		if (length - i < 4 && write)
-			new_access_mode = ACCESS_TYPE_BYTE;
-		else
-			new_access_mode = ACCESS_TYPE_LONG_AUTO_INCREMENT;
-		if (new_access_mode != access_mode ||
-		    access_mode != ACCESS_TYPE_LONG_AUTO_INCREMENT) {
-			access_mode = new_access_mode;
-			mec_emi_write_address(port, access_mode);
-		}
-
-		/* Access [B0, B3] on each loop pass */
-		io_addr = MEC_EMI_EC_DATA_B0;
-	}
-}
